Originating in Australia during the early 19th century, these dogs were bred to assist with herding cattle over vast distances. Their compact yet muscular bodies and sharp intelligence made them invaluable assets to drovers and stockmen alike. This unique breed is a product of careful breeding and selection, combining the working abilities of European herding breeds with the adaptability required to thrive in Australia’s harsh climate.
The Australian Stumpy Tail Cattle Dog’s physical characteristics are striking. With a sturdy build, an average height ranging from 17 to 20 inches, and a weight between 35 to 50 pounds, they possess both agility and strength. Their coats come in various colors, from striking blue or red speckled patterns to solid black or brown hues. However, it is their most distinguishing feature - the ‘stumpy’ tail - that sets them apart from other breeds, adding an endearing touch to their overall appearance.
Beyond their physicality, these dogs have an exceptional temperament that makes them outstanding companions. Renowned for their loyalty, intelligence, and protectiveness, they form deep bonds with their families and will go above and beyond to keep them safe. Early socialization and training are essential to ensure they develop into well-rounded individuals. Their gentle and affectionate nature allows them to thrive in family environments, and their patience with children makes them suitable companions for active families.
The Australian Stumpy Tail Cattle Dog’s intelligence and eagerness to please also make them ideal candidates for dog sports such as obedience trials and agility competitions. However, it is important to be aware of potential health issues such as hip dysplasia and progressive retinal atrophy, which can occur in this breed. With an average lifespan of 12 to 15 years, these dogs bring joy and companionship to their families for many years.
